    摘要: A compatibilizer including a first portion compatible with a fluoropolymer and a second portion compatible with a polyolefin. Compatibilized compositions comprising a polyolefin, a fluoropolymer, and a compatibilizer are also disclosed. Methods for forming both the compatibilizer and the blends contained in the compatibilizer are described. The compatibilized compositions of the present invention exhibit desired mechanical properties such as tensile strength and elongation. The flame retarded compatibilized blends exhibit desirable dielectric properties, are flame resistant and exhibit low smoke emission.

    摘要: A method for polymerizing at least one unsaturated monomer in the presence of a latex results in a high solids dispersion of polymer particles with lower viscosities than traditionally observed. A significant wt. % of the polymer from added monomers can be present in large particles, having nonspherical shapes. Some of the original latex particles are retained during the polymerization and these increase the solids content and lower the viscosity by packing in the interstices between large particles. The total polymer solids content can easily be varied from 70 to 92 or more wt. %. The viscosities at very high solids contents become paste-like but the materials still are stable to storage and further handling without causing the dispersion to separate into an agglomerated polymer portion and released water. The dispersions are useful to form sealants, membranes, etc., either with or without other additives. A preferred use is as an acrylate water-based caulking compound where the high solids and thixotropy of the dispersion allows for formation of a water-based caulk with low shrinkage.
